The statute of limitations in each state governs how long an individual has to file for compensation. If the statute of limitation expires, you will not be able to pursue compensation for your injuries or illnesses.

The top mesothelioma lawyers know the various statutes and how they apply to specific circumstances. They will make sure your case is filed by the deadline. They will also assist you to explore other options for compensation, such as trust fund claims.

The time-limit for asbestos-related lawsuits is determined by various factors. The nature of the claim, as an instance, will determine the time the clock begins to run. This includes personal injury and the cases of wrongful deaths. Additionally, the location where you filed your claim could influence the statute of limitation. This could be due to the place where you were exposed to asbestos, the place you currently live or where the headquarters of the asbestos firm are located.

Unlike most personal injury claims, asbestos litigation involves an intricate web of laws and regulations. A reputable New York Mesothelioma lawyer has the expertise and resources to gather the necessary information to win the case. They begin by looking over your employment history, noting what kind of jobs you held and the specific equipment you worked with at each site. They will also inquire with any of your coworkers or relatives who might have worked at the same sites and could serve as potential witnesses.

Your New York mesothelioma attorney will identify all companies that exposed you to asbestos after they know the industries you worked in. They will also examine any successor companies to determine their liability. It is normal for asbestos victims to be exposed to multiple asbestos companies, and many of these firms have gone out of business before their liabilities were resolved. This is why it is crucial that victims hire an experienced asbestos lawyer, one who understands the intricacies of asbestos law litigation and will examine all options for compensation.
